Gentlemen: .Q On behalf of the City of Harriman, Tennessee this is to express our support for the Clinch River Breeder Reactor Plant (CRBRP) and the Department of Energy's (DOE) December 1, 1981 request for NRC authorization to commence site preparation activities by March 1982.

As the Commission is probably aware, we sought and were denied late admission to the CRBRP hearings before NRC on issues relating to socio-economic impacts on our local area.

As a result of the Appeal Board's October 1977 decision, it was recognized that the State might raise these issues on our behalf. We now believe that there will be adequate means to monitor any such impacts as a result of conditions imposed through NRC's environmental statement, and that we will have appropriate recourse to assure mitigation through our elected representatives. For that reason, we no longer have concerns j which require consideration in the NRC hearing process, and l we do not wish to raise or to have such issues~-raised on our behalf in the hearings.

! We should emphasize that there is strong support for the project in our region, and that we in particular support its expeditious completion. For that reason, we urge the Commission ~

I to grant DOE's request.
